The Monastery
Up to a thousand visitors come to visit St. Katherine's Monastery, the oldest continuously inhabited monastery in the World built on the site where Moses (Prophet Musa) talked to God in the miracle of the Burning Bush, and to climb Mt. Sinai (the Biblical Mt. Horeb, known locally as Jebel Musa) where Moses has received the Ten Commandments.
Among the treasures of the monastery is a copy of a letter Prophet Muhammad wrote 1400 years ago (original now in Turkey) to the monks of St. Catherine`s monastery. In 628 CE, Prophet Muhammad (peace be upon him) granted a Charter of Privileges to the monks of St. Catherine Monastery in Mt. Sinai. It consisted of several clauses covering all aspects of human rights including topics of the protection of Christians and the freedom of worship and movement.
